Currently, the annual fees for the BPA training are £1600 p.a. for the first four years of training. When the theoretical programme has been completed, the fees are reduced to £850 p.a. while clinical work is completed.

We aim to keep fees as low as possible but ask candidates to expect a small increase each year. Advance notice of increases in fees is given. In the case of hardship or difficulty, you may wish to apply to the BPA Candidate loan fund. The IPA also offers interest-free loans to IPA candidates.

Candidate membership of the BPA is currently £240 per annum. This includes a subscription to  PEPweb, BPA Bulletin, Scientific meeting events and candidate standing with the IPA and EPF. Membership of IPSO costs between £10 and £20 per annum.

Payment for candidate psychoanalysis and individual supervision is negotiated individually with the analyst and supervisors.
